Italian rower


Luca Agamennoni (born 8 August 1980) is a former Italian rower who won silver medal and bronze medal in the 2008 Summer Olympics in Beijing and 2004 Summer Olympics in Athens.[2]

Biography

Luca Agamennoni has participated in four editions of the Summer Olympics (from Athens 2004 to Rio de Janeiro 2016), nine of the Rowing World Championships at senior level (from 2001 to 2015) and four of the European Rowing Championships (from 2007 to 2014) at senior level .[3]
